Ludovico Einaudi’s “Experience” has become one of the defining compositions of the modern classical movement. Originally featured on his 2013 album In a Time Lapse, the piece has reached a global audience through films, television, social media, and live performances, earning hundreds of millions of streams and cementing its place as one of the most recognisable contemporary piano works of the 21st century.

At first listen, Experience appears deceptively simple. A repeating piano motif establishes a quiet, reflective mood before subtle layers of strings and rhythmic accompaniment gradually emerge. Rather than relying on dramatic harmonic shifts, Einaudi masterfully builds tension through repetition, dynamics, and incremental orchestration. The result is a composition that feels both intimate and cinematic, taking the listener on an emotional journey without the need for a single lyric. Each new layer arrives with purpose, creating a sense of momentum that culminates in a breathtaking climax before gently returning to stillness.
